Product Description:

The BL-MC95J-20T belongs to the BL Servo Motors series manufactured by Okuma. As a servo motor, it converts controlled electrical input into precise rotary motion for CNC feed axes and positioning tables in industrial automation systems. The permanent-magnet rotor and closed-loop feedback support tight velocity and torque regulation, making the motor suitable for continuous-duty machine tool applications that require accurate, repeatable movement.

The unit delivers a continuous mechanical output of 2 kW, providing adequate shaft power for mid-sized lathes, milling machines, and positioning mechanisms. Under rated operating conditions, the stator draws 8.91 A, which must be considered when selecting a compatible drive and power cable. The shaft reaches a maximum speed of 2000 rpm, providing the velocity range needed for controlled feed motion and rapid positioning. The rated terminal voltage is 133 V, so the connected drive and insulation system must accommodate this operating level. At standstill, the electromagnetic circuit can produce 9.6 N·m of stall torque, allowing the shaft to resist a static load within the motor’s thermal limits. The permanent-magnet AC servo motor uses a Y-connected winding for continuous operation in industrial machinery.

An Okuma ER incremental encoder returns position and movement data to the CNC, allowing the controller to correct deviations during operation. The rated electrical frequency is 133 Hz, corresponding to the motor’s rated rotational speed and pole arrangement. Torque is produced by a rotor with 8 poles, which promotes smooth rotation and useful torque density when powered by a three-phase supply. Compliance with IEC 34 supports integration with recognized motor performance, insulation, and testing practices. A tapered output shaft promotes concentric alignment when the motor is coupled to a compatible pulley, gearbox, or machine mechanism, helping reduce runout at the driven connection.
